你查询的IP:[123.101.59.113]  地理位置:中国–河南–郑州

最新查询210.14.112.197 122.64.136.215 119.112.244.175 124.29.112.242 202.96.126.75 123.4.88.169 123.100.37.5 116.196.109.113 123.64.112.162 123.101.59.113 124.220.93.12 122.224.67.78 121.101.208.201 124.128.195.157 119.27.64.245 121.58.144.201 202.143.16.107 221.196.192.239 124.108.8.46 123.232.120.80 123.112.196.133 202.38.184.184 210.78.52.86 124.192.199.153 60.160.133.144 202.164.25.93 120.64.82.211 119.20.165.27 116.112.41.199 118.178.27.245 121.248.52.140